Design Advantages & Cost-Effective Production

Defined Geometry, Cable Routing, And Economical Tooling

Vacuum forming lets you produce long, contoured pieces with crisp recesses and ribs without the expense of deep injection tooling. That means quick prototype cycles and affordable small-to-mid volume runs. The process naturally creates features that help: recessed slots for fasteners, channels for wiring, and flange areas that take adhesive or fasteners cleanly — all with predictable wall thickness and low weight.

Material Versatility & Customizable Finishing

Choose Materials And Finishes Based On UV, Impact, Or Paint Needs

Different plastics solve different problems. ABS and PC/ABS give great paintability and crisp detail for show builds. ASA improves long-term UV stability for desert and coastal rigs. Tougher nylons or HDPE variants handle heat or heavy impacts. Surfaces can be delivered smooth, textured, paint-ready, wrapped, or coated — pick what matches the vehicle’s use and looks.

Testing, Durability & Real-World Validation

Impact, Vibration, And Environmental Checks That Mirror Field Use

We validate against real failure modes: repeated low-speed impacts, vibration soak, salt spray, and UV exposure. Practical tests focus on whether the part keeps lights aligned after months on rough trails, whether edges fray after trimming, and how well coatings resist abrasion. The goal is parts that survive seasons, not just photo shoots.

Wiring, Airflow, And Thermal Considerations

Integrated Channels For Cable Routing And Venting To Protect Electronics

Good designs route wiring away from hot exhausts and sharp edges, provide drain or vent channels to avoid water pooling, and include heat-tolerant clearances if lamps produce significant heat. These small engineering choices prevent premature failures and make troubleshooting quicker in the field.

Prototyping, Samples & Production Workflow

Work From CAD, 3D Scans, Or Masters And Approve Real First-Article Parts

We deliver physical prototypes for on-vehicle fit checks — not just renders. That lets you validate lamp sightlines, mounting clearances, and seal compression before committing to volume. Once approved, forming parameters are locked for repeatability so future batches match the approved sample.
